What Is AI in Healthcare?

AI in healthcare means using intelligent systems that can:

  • Analyze medical images
  • Predict health risks
  • Assist in surgeries
  • Recommend treatments
  • Monitor patients remotely

In simple words: AI doesn’t replace doctors — it makes doctors smarter, faster, and more powerful.

Real-World Applications of AI in Healthcare

1️⃣ AI for Medical Diagnosis

AI can scan and analyze:

    • X-rays
    • CT scans
    • MRI reports
    • Eye scans

It detects diseases like:

    • Cancer
    • Brain tumors
    • Lung infections
    • Heart disease

In many cases, AI identifies problems earlier and more accurately than humans.

2️⃣ AI in Drug Discovery

Developing a new medicine normally takes 10–15 years.
AI speeds up the process by:

  • Testing millions of chemical combinations digitally
  • Predicting which formula may work
  • Reducing time to months instead of years

It’s a breakthrough for rare diseases and global health emergencies.

3️⃣ AI-Assisted Surgeries

AI-powered robotic systems help surgeons perform: ✔ Ultra-precise operations
✔ Minimally invasive cuts
✔ Faster recovery surgeries
✔ Lower infection risk

Robots don’t replace surgeons—
they act like a steady, focused partner that never gets tired.

4️⃣ Personalized Treatment Plans

Every patient is different.
AI studies:

   • DNA
   • Lifestyle
   • Medical history
   • Previous treatments

And recommends personalized care, not one generic solution.
This means fewer side effects and better recovery.

5️⃣ Wearables & Remote Monitoring

Smart devices powered by AI track:

  • Heart rate
  • Oxygen level
  • Sleep cycle
  • Blood pressure

AI can alert doctors or families before a medical emergency occurs.
This is life-changing for people in remote and rural areas.


6️⃣ Smart Hospital Management

AI makes hospitals more efficient by:

  • Automating appointments
  • Prioritizing emergency cases
  • Managing hospital beds
  • Tracking medical supplies
  • Helping with billing and records

Doctors spend less time on paperwork and more time saving lives.

Challenges to Consider

AI also has limitations:

  • Data privacy concerns
  • Security risks
  • Possible bias if data is poor
  • Need for training and supervision
  • AI cannot feel human emotions

Best results happen when AI + doctors work together.

AI in Healthcare- FAQs 

1. Where is AI most commonly used in healthcare today?

AI is widely used in disease diagnosis, medical imaging, patient monitoring, and predictive health analytics.

2. Can AI be more accurate than doctors?

AI can analyze massive data quickly, but final diagnosis must always involve medical professionals for safety and ethics.

3. How does AI detect diseases early?

AI compares patient data with millions of medical patterns to identify risks before symptoms become severe.

4. Is AI helpful during medical emergencies?

Yes. AI monitors vital signs in real time and alerts doctors before conditions worsen.

5. Can AI understand patient emotions?

AI can detect emotional signals, but empathy and trust can only be provided by human caregivers.

6. What is the biggest challenge of AI in healthcare?

Data privacy and patient information security remain the most critical concerns.

7. Is AI useful in rural healthcare systems?

Absolutely. AI enables remote diagnosis, telemedicine, and faster medical access in underserved areas.

8. What is the future of AI in healthcare?

AI will move healthcare toward preventive care and highly personalized treatment plans.
